Plataforma Debate Aberto: mudanças entre as edições

De Pontão Nós Digitais
Ir para navegaçãoIr para pesquisar
Sem resumo de edição
Sem resumo de edição
 
(2 revisões intermediárias pelo mesmo usuário não estão sendo mostradas)
Linha 5: Linha 5:
É necessário que tenha instalado no servidor os aplicativos Ruby 1.9.x, RubyGems, Bundler e Node.js. Abaixo a instalação desses aplicativos e configuração da plataforma em Debian Squeeze.
É necessário que tenha instalado no servidor os aplicativos Ruby 1.9.x, RubyGems, Bundler e Node.js. Abaixo a instalação desses aplicativos e configuração da plataforma em Debian Squeeze.


Mais informações sobre a plataforma em https://github.com/marcosmlopes/debateaberto/blob/master/README.md
Mais informações sobre a plataforma em https://github.com/pr-snas/debateaberto


== dependências e ajustes==
== dependências e ajustes==
Linha 23: Linha 23:


== instalando debateaberto ==
== instalando debateaberto ==
cd /usr/src
  git clone https://marcosmlopes@github.com/marcosmlopes/debateaberto.git
  git clone https://marcosmlopes@github.com/marcosmlopes/debateaberto.git
  cd debateaberto
  cd debateaberto
Linha 30: Linha 29:
  cp config/database.example.yml config/database.yml
  cp config/database.example.yml config/database.yml


== iniciando o servidor==
== iniciando e acessando o serviço==
  rails server
  rails server
Visite http://localhost:3000


== senha ==
== senha ==

Edição atual tal como às 18h51min de 28 de julho de 2013

Debate Aberto é uma plataforma web que reune aplicações como a programação de um evento, chat, post do twitter, e visualização de transmissão de vídeo do evento.

Um exemplo da plataforma é a atividade do Rio+20 http://rio20.debateaberto.org/

É necessário que tenha instalado no servidor os aplicativos Ruby 1.9.x, RubyGems, Bundler e Node.js. Abaixo a instalação desses aplicativos e configuração da plataforma em Debian Squeeze.

Mais informações sobre a plataforma em https://github.com/pr-snas/debateaberto

dependências e ajustes

apt-get install ruby1.9.1 ruby1.9.1-dev build-essential git-core libxslt1-dev \
libxml2 libpq-dev libsqlite3-dev libcurl4-openssl-dev
ln -s /usr/bin/gem1.9.1 /usr/bin/gem
ln -s /usr/bin/ruby1.9.1 /usr/bin/ruby
export PATH=/var/lib/gems/1.9.1/bin/:${PATH}

instalando nodejs

wget http://nodejs.org/dist/v0.6.19/node-v0.6.19.tar.gz
tar zxvf node-v0.6.19.tar.gz 
cd node-v0.6.19
./configure
make
make install

instalando debateaberto

git clone https://marcosmlopes@github.com/marcosmlopes/debateaberto.git
cd debateaberto
gem install bundler
bundle install
cp config/database.example.yml config/database.yml

iniciando e acessando o serviço

rails server


Visite http://localhost:3000


senha

é necessário inserir uma senha maior de 30 caracteres em

nano config/initializers/secret_token.rb


Referências